so...i got woke up this morning thinking about what i could do to the TL for relatively cheap to help performance. Then i decided i can clean shit! So i went to the local parts store got some seafoam(BTW amazing) fed it through the vacum line and put another can in the gas since i was a little under 1/4 tank. Car is running reallllly smooth now. Going to go ahead and drive it for a few days then change out the plugs to some ngk. Heres some pics of the notorious seafoam smoke.





that was at intial start up. After i get on the onramp and put her in vtech it puffed out some more then was back to normal. Im glad i didnt smoke for miles wouldve probably caused a wreck. Hopefully that helped the MPG before i drive down to charlotte for C&C next week lol.

Originally Posted by akrapovic
so...i got woke up this morning thinking about what i could do to the TL for relatively cheap to help performance. Then i decided i can clean shit! So i went to the local parts store got some seafoam(BTW amazing) fed it through the vacum line and put another can in the gas since i was a little under 1/4 tank. Car is running reallllly smooth now. Going to go ahead and drive it for a few days then change out the plugs to some ngk. Heres some pics of the notorious seafoam smoke.
Nice thread but...



1-2 oz / gallon.
1/4 tank = 3-4 gallons

Most of that crap coming out your tailpipes is not carbon buildup but just excess seafoam.

btw.. NGK Iridiums & Bosch Plats are OE plugs. Don't be surprised if the plug you pull is the same plug you're installing. Depending on your miles it might be a bit premature to be changing out the plugs.

When the time does come.. seafoam the crank.
